批量查詢(xún)網(wǎng)站是其數否正常
(圖片來(lái)源網(wǎng)絡(luò ),侵刪)在互聯(lián)網(wǎng)的據庫世界中,確保網(wǎng)站的實(shí)例正常運行是至關(guān)重要的,對于擁有多個(gè)網(wǎng)站或網(wǎng)絡(luò )服務(wù)的何高企業(yè)和開(kāi)發(fā)者來(lái)說(shuō),定期檢查每??個(gè)網(wǎng)站的效檢行狀狀態(tài)是一項必不可少的任務(wù),本文將介紹如何進(jìn)行批量查詢(xún)以確定網(wǎng)站是測多??否正常工作,以及如何檢查目標庫實(shí)例的個(gè)網(wǎng)運行狀況。
1. 使用網(wǎng)?站監控服務(wù)
服務(wù)選擇:市場(chǎng)上有許多提供批量監控服務(wù)的平臺,如Pingdom、其數Uptime Robot等。據庫
配置監控:注冊并設置需要監控的網(wǎng)站列表,設定檢查頻率和警報通知。
數據分析:利用這些服務(wù)提供的數據分析工具來(lái)識別性能瓶頸或潛在的問(wèn)題。
腳本語(yǔ)言選擇:可以使用??Python、PHP等編程語(yǔ)言編寫(xiě)腳本。
(圖片來(lái)源網(wǎng)絡(luò ),侵刪)HTTP請求:通過(guò)代碼發(fā)送HTTP(′ω`)請求到每個(gè)網(wǎng)站,檢查響應狀態(tài)碼。
日志記錄:將每次查詢(xún)的結果記錄下來(lái),便于后續分析和回溯。
3. 使用命令行工具
Curl和Wget:這兩個(gè)命令行工具可以用來(lái)快速檢查網(wǎng)站的可達性。
批(pi)量處理:結合shell腳本進(jìn)行批量處理,自動(dòng)化地檢查一系列URLs。
1. 連接測試
數據庫管理工(gong)具:使用如php(╬?益?)MyAdm(′_`)in、MySQL Workbench等工??具嘗試連接到數據庫。
(圖??片來(lái)源?網(wǎng)絡(luò ),侵刪)連接參數:驗證ヽ(′▽?zhuān)?ノ數據庫的主ヾ(′▽?zhuān)??機地址、端口、用戶(hù)名和密碼是否正確無(wú)誤。
2. 查詢(xún)執行
執行簡(jiǎn)?單查詢(xún):登錄后執行如SELECT 1;之類(lèi)的簡(jiǎn)單查詢(xún)來(lái)測試實(shí)例的響應。
性能監測:觀(guān)察查詢(xún)執行的時(shí)??間,檢查是否有性能下降的跡??象。
3. 監控與(?????)警報
設置監控:配置數據庫監控系統,如(′?`*)Zabbix、Nagios等,來(lái)持續追蹤數據庫的性能指標。
警報策略:當指標異常時(shí),系統應自動(dòng)發(fā)送警報通知給管理員。
1. 定期維護
更新與升級:定期更新網(wǎng)站和數據庫系統,應用安全補丁和功能改進(jìn)。
備份與恢復:確保有定期備份的策略,并驗證恢復過(guò)程的有效性。
2. 性能優(yōu)化
資源調配:根據監控數據調整服務(wù)器資源,如增加內存或優(yōu)化查詢(xún)。
緩存機制:實(shí)現緩存策略減少數據(ju)庫負載,提高網(wǎng)站訪(fǎng)問(wèn)速度。
3. 故障排除
日志分析:利用訪(fǎng)問(wèn)日志和(he)錯誤日志來(lái)確定問(wèn)題的根源。
及時(shí)響應:一旦發(fā)現問(wèn)題立即采取行動(dòng),最小化故障對用戶(hù)的影響。
相關(guān)問(wèn)答F(′?_?`)AQs
Q1: 如何選擇合適的網(wǎng)站監控服務(wù)?
A1: 選擇網(wǎng)站監控服務(wù)時(shí),應考慮以下因素:監控頻率、免費額度、支持的監控類(lèi)型(HTTP、HTTPS、TCP等)、警報通知方式、價(jià)格以及是否提供API集成,閱讀用戶(hù)評論和服務(wù)等級協(xié)議(SLA)也很重要。
Q2: 如果自??ヽ(′ー`)ノ編腳本監控大量網(wǎng)站,需要注意什么?
Copyright ? 2012-2018 天津九安特機電工程有限公司 版權所有 備案號: